Axioma has appointed Amaury Dauge as President. Dauge will also continue to serve as Chief Financial Officer, a position he has held since joining Axioma in June 2016. As President, a newly created position, Dauge will focus on enhancing execution and operational management as Axioma’s growth continues to accelerate. Intertrust has appointed Amit Taylor as head of corporate services in Guernsey and part of the new senior management team in the island. Taylor (pictured), has over 20 years’ experience as a finance industry professional in the UK and in Guernsey. He moved to the island in 2010 to become managing director of HSBC’s fund administration and custody business. Financial services consulting firm Oyster Consulting (Bermuda) Ltd has appointed Ann Daniels to provide consulting services with an emphasis on AML/CFT and Risk Compliance.   Daniels (pictured) brings more than 15 years of experience in Regulatory Risk and Compliance in the financial services industry. Ann’s compliance and consulting roles with small firms, law firms, investment businesses honed her skills, including the development, implementation and oversight of Compliance programs. Daniels’ experience also includes the development and implementation of AML/CFT risk assessment policies, procedures, and training; automated monitoring systems; risk assessment methodologies; the implementation of standards and a program of oversight compliance professionals.

Align, a global provider of IT infrastructure and workplace technology services, has appointed Robert Caputo as Senior Program Manager for its Workplace Technology group. Caputo (pictured), will lead large programs for Align’s strategic clients. He was previously a Principal at CS Technology, where he was responsible for the firm’s strategy practice and large workplace programs. SS&C Technologies Holdings has appointed Joseph Maxwell as Technology Head of SS&C GlobeOp’s Hedge Fund Administration group.   Maxwell recently joined SS&C and is based at the company’s 4 Times Square office. He will be responsible for driving SS&C’s technology solution strategy, further strengthening the company’s leadership position in hedge fund technology and fund administration. Prior to joining SS&C, Joe spent over 12 years at Citco; 8 of which he served as the Chief Information Officer for the Citco Group of Companies. BCA Research, a provider of independent global-macro research, has added Jing Sima and Chester Ntonifor to its team of senior strategists. Jing Sima will serve as Vice President, Managing Editor, China Investment Strategy (CIS), and Chester Ntonifor will serve as Vice President, Managing Editor, Foreign Exchange Strategy (FES). BCA’s CIS and FES research are relied upon by the world’s leading hedge funds, sovereign wealth funds, corporations and institutional investors to gain actionable insights into global economies.
